Abstract

PURPOSE: To separate α, β-lipoprotein securely and promptly, by using a mixture of one or more kinds of polyanion, bivalent metal ion, alkali metal ion, and NH4 ion, as precipitant, and adding one or more kinds of specified precipitation aids.
CONSTITUTION: In order to separate lipoprotein from serum or the like in diagnosis of arteriosclerosis, coronary heart disease and other symptoms, a mixture of polyanion such as heparin, and bivalent metal ion such as Mn and Ca, or the solution added with one or more kinds of alkali metal ion and NH4 + is used as precipitant. Also, as precipitation aid, one or more kinds of alumina, aluminum silicate, fibrin, fibrinogen, and albumin are used. Said precipitant and precipitation aid are separately added or added as mixture to a sample fluid such as serum. Then, the sample is centrifuged, and cholesterols in α-lipoprotein in the supernatant and β-lipoprotein in the precipitate are measured. Thus, the lipoprotein of low molecular weight, which has been conventionally difficult to separate, may be completely separated, which, therefore, contributes greatly to diagnosis.
